LocalDNSProfile interface
Konfiguriert das lokale DNS pro Knoten mit VnetDNS- und KubeDNS-Außerkraftsetzungen. LocalDNS trägt dazu bei, die Leistung und Zuverlässigkeit der DNS-Auflösung in einem AKS-Cluster zu verbessern. Weitere Informationen finden Sie unter aka.ms/aks/localdns.
Eigenschaften
| kube |
KubeDNS-Außerkraftsetzungen gelten für DNS-Datenverkehr von Pods mit dnsPolicy:ClusterFirst (als KubeDNS-Datenverkehr bezeichnet). |
| mode | Aktivierungsmodus für localDNS. |
| state | Vom System generierter Zustand von localDNS. HINWEIS: Diese Eigenschaft wird nicht serialisiert. Er kann nur vom Server aufgefüllt werden. |
| vnet |
VnetDNS-Außerkraftsetzungen gelten für DNS-Datenverkehr von Pods mit dnsPolicy:default oder Kubelet (als VnetDNS-Datenverkehr bezeichnet). |
Details zur Eigenschaft
kubeDNSOverrides
KubeDNS-Außerkraftsetzungen gelten für DNS-Datenverkehr von Pods mit dnsPolicy:ClusterFirst (als KubeDNS-Datenverkehr bezeichnet).
kubeDNSOverrides?: {[propertyName: string]: LocalDNSOverride}
Eigenschaftswert
{[propertyName: string]: LocalDNSOverride}
mode
Aktivierungsmodus für localDNS.
mode?: string
Eigenschaftswert
string
state
Vom System generierter Zustand von localDNS. HINWEIS: Diese Eigenschaft wird nicht serialisiert. Er kann nur vom Server aufgefüllt werden.
state?: string
Eigenschaftswert
string
vnetDNSOverrides
VnetDNS-Außerkraftsetzungen gelten für DNS-Datenverkehr von Pods mit dnsPolicy:default oder Kubelet (als VnetDNS-Datenverkehr bezeichnet).
vnetDNSOverrides?: {[propertyName: string]: LocalDNSOverride}
Eigenschaftswert
{[propertyName: string]: LocalDNSOverride}